How It Performs Across Real Apparel Projects

I tested the Floral Alphabet B Letter concept across several garment types common to small shop product development—starting with neutral-toned heavyweight sweatshirts. On heather grey fleece, the design held its shape beautifully at 3.5" wide (chest placement), with enough negative space between floral elements to avoid a muddy read. On pastel hoodies—dusty rose and oat milk—the lightness of the stitch density let the fabric texture shine through, enhancing the handmade product feel. On dark garments like charcoal denim jackets or black terry cloth hoodies, I paired it with matte ecru or ivory thread—no metallics needed—to preserve its soft mood while ensuring legibility.

For sleeve accents on oversized sweatshirts? Yes—but only when placed mid-bicep, where the curve is gentle and stabilizer support remains consistent. Back designs worked well at 4.25", especially when centered above a curved hemline. Tote bags? A natural fit—its vertical rhythm reads cleanly on canvas, and the floral weight feels intentional, not decorative filler. On ribbed fabric (like cotton-jersey tees), I reduced hoop tension slightly and used a lightweight cutaway stabilizer—critical for preventing puckering around the denser stem areas.

Where Placement & Fabric Matter Most

The Floral Alphabet B Letter shines in chest or upper-back placements—but it’s not ideal for tiny lettering under 2.75". At smaller scales, some inner petal details lose definition, especially on stretchy knits. Fleece and terry cloth are forgiving, but always test on scrap fabric first: stitch density here is moderate, not heavy, so stabilizer choice directly impacts clarity. For curved surfaces—like the rounded front of a hoodie pocket—I recommend hooping the entire front panel rather than relying on floating. And avoid placing it directly over seams or high-stretch zones (side seams, underarms) unless you’ve confirmed thread recovery and fabric recovery in your test run.
